What Makes Mexican Cornbread Special?
Unlike classic cornbread, Mexican cornbread includes ingredients like cheddar or Mexican cheese blends, jalapeños or green chiles, and sometimes cream-style corn or bell peppers. These additions give it a savory, slightly spicy, and rich flavor that pairs beautifully with hearty dishes.
Ingredients You’ll Need
– 1 cup cornmeal (self-rising or regular)
– ½ cup all-purpose or self-rising flour
– 3 cups shredded cheddar cheese or Mexican cheese blend
– 1 can (8 oz) cream-style corn
– 2 large eggs, beaten
– ¼ cup milk
– 1 jalapeño, finely chopped (adjust to taste)
– 2 green onions, sliced
– ½ cup chopped red or green bell pepper
– 1 can (4-6 oz) green chiles (optional)
– 1 tablespoon sugar (optional, for a hint of sweetness)
– 2 teaspoons baking powder (if not using self-rising flour)
– ½ teaspoon baking soda (if using buttermilk)
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 3-4 tablespoons melted butter or oil
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Prepare Your Oven and Pan
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ease an 8×8-inch baking dish or a 9-inch springform pan with butter or nonstick spray.
2. Mix the Dry Ingredients
In a large bowl, combine the cornmeal, flour, baking powder (if needed), sugar, salt, and pepper. Mix well to evenly distribute the leavening agents and seasoning.
3. Combine the Wet Ingredients
In a separate bowl, whisk together the eggs, milk, melted butter, and cream-style corn until smooth.
4. Add Cheese and Vegetables
Fold in the shredded cheese, jalapeños, green onions, bell pepper, and green chiles. These ingredients add moisture, spice, and flavor to the cornbread.
5. Combine Wet and Dry Mixtures
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and stir gently until just combined. Avoid overmixing to keep the cornbread tender.
6. Bake
Pour the batter into your prepared pan and spread it out evenly. Bake for 30 to 45 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
7. Cool and Serve
Let the cornbread cool for a few minutes before slicing. Serve warm as a side dish or snack.
Tips for Perfect Mexican Cornbread
– Cheese choice: Use a sharp cheddar or a Mexican cheese blend like asadero, manchego, or Monterey Jack for authentic flavor.
– Spice level: Adjust jalapeños and green chiles to your preferred heat level. Remove seeds for milder cornbread.
– Cream-style corn: This adds moisture and a subtle sweetness that balances the spice.
– Baking pan: A cast-iron skillet can give a crispy crust, but any baking dish works well.
– Let the batter rest: Allowing the batter to sit for 10-15 minutes before baking helps the cornmeal absorb moisture, resulting in a better texture.
